Animated Illustrated Hero
A wide hand-drawn watercolor scene opens the landing page. It shows platters of lamb mansaf, brass serving ware, and linen napkins with the business name lettered inside the composition. Subtle SVG animation brings steam and a mid-pour ladle to life without interrupting the editorial feel of the design.
Day-in-the-Life Masonry Grid
The masonry grid follows a full catering day across 12 cards. Cards mix photography, hand-lettered client quotes, illustrated menu fragments, and short looping videos. The grid makes the kitchen's course of work tangible and builds confidence before the visitor ever reaches the booking form.
Stepped Booking Form Modal
The "Reserve Your Date" call-to-action button stays pinned to the viewport after the first scroll. Clicking it opens a stepped modal that collects event type, guest count, preferred date, and a free-text field for dietary needs. The form is simplified to four to five fields to reduce lead drop-off and keep the booking path clean.
Occasions Bento Layout
Four event types sit in an asymmetric bento grid: wedding, corporate, walimah, and Eid gathering. Each tile works as a visual anchor that shows the kitchen's versatility across different catering contexts without a long block of text.
PDF Menu Download Gate
A secondary conversion path lets browsers who are not ready to commit grab a seasonal menu PDF by entering only their email address. This captures warm leads without forcing an immediate reservation.
Client Testimonial Section
Three named client quotes with event-specific detail and personality sit in their own section. Testimonials and social proof from past clients showcasing food quality enhance credibility and reassure new visitors that the kitchen delivers on its promises.

Design & branding system
The Haute Craft visual identity uses a Parchment & Rust color system that feels like a spice merchant's ledger: pages softened by age, annotated in rust-colored ink. Typography pairs Fraunces editorial serifs for headlines with DM Sans for body text and IBM Plex Mono for labels and pricing details.
- Parchment (#F5ECD7) dominates backgrounds; deep walnut (#3B2314) anchors headlines; kiln-fired terracotta (#A0522D) marks dividers and pull-quotes
- Hammered brass (#C9A84C) appears on hover states, buttons, and pricing details to draw the eye at key decision moments
- Hand-drawn illustration style is architectural in precision but organic in line weight, giving the landing page an editorial warmth no stock template can replicate
Mobile & speed optimization
The landing page is built desktop-first with strong mobile responsive behavior, which matters because wedding planners often research and book on their phones. The masonry grid reflows cleanly, and the sticky call-to-action bar remains accessible on smaller screens.
- The booking modal is touch-friendly with a simple slider for guest count and a tappable calendar date picker
- Static sections use server-side rendering while the interactive booking modal and masonry hover states load as client components, keeping the initial page load lean
- High-quality food visuals are sized and structured to display beautifully without slowing the scroll experience
